BMW to construct new automobile at South Carolina plant

BMW will unveil a brand new automobile later this yr that shall be constructed at its plant in South Carolina, Chairman Oliver Zipse informed CNBC.

The Spartanburg plant presently produces the BMW X3, X4, X5, X6 and X7 in addition to efficiency fashions of a lot of the automobiles.

“On the finish of the yr, we’ll make an announcement to construct one other high-end automotive from this manufacturing web site,” Zipse informed CNBC’s Phil LeBeau on “Squawk Field.” “It isn’t a successor mannequin, it is a brand-new mannequin, high-end for the American market but in addition for the world market.”

BMW presently exports about 70% of the automobiles it produces on the U.S. plant, Zipse mentioned. He declined to reveal different particulars of the brand new automobile.

Auto intelligence agency LMC Automotive expects BMW to start producing a brand new crossover known as the X8 on the plant beginning subsequent yr. The automobile is predicted to be a two-row automobile primarily based off BMW’s present three-row X7.

Zipse mentioned the corporate “totally helps” the Biden administration’s aim to have half of the auto trade’s gross sales be electrical automobiles by 2030. However he mentioned that aim won’t be achieved with at present’s EV charging infrastructure.

“With at present’s infrastructure, we won’t get there, however in fact we have now 10 years time to construct up collectively an infrastructure for charging wants, and so forth,” he mentioned. “And I believe with the infrastructure targets which the Biden administration set, I believe there is a good alternative to not less than come very near that market.”
